1.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a method on the Internet in which a long URL may be transformed right into a shorter, a lot more workable variety. This shortened URL redirects to the initial extensive URL when frequented. Companies like Bitly and TinyURL are well-acknowledged samples of URL shorteners. The necessity for URL shortening arose with the advent of social websites platforms like Twitter, exactly where character limits for posts made it difficult to share lengthy URLs.

Over and above social media, URL shorteners are handy in marketing and advertising strategies, emails, and printed media where very long URLs is often cumbersome.

two. Main Parts of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ically is made up of the subsequent components:

Website Interface: Here is the front-stop portion the place people can enter their very long URLs and acquire shortened variations. It could be a simple form with a Online page.
Databases: A database is necessary to retail outlet the mapping concerning the first extended URL and also the sh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L possibilities like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: Here is the backend logic that usually takes the short URL and redirects the user towards the corresponding long URL. This logic is generally executed in the web server or an software layer.
API: Quite a few URL shorteners supply an API to ensure that third-social gathering apps can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first extensive URLs.
3. Designing the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ting an extended URL into a short 1. Several methods might be utilized, such as:

Hashing: The lengthy URL could be hashed into a hard and fast-size string, which serves because the quick URL. However, hash collisions (diverse URLs resulting in the exact same hash) have to be managed.
Base62 Encoding: One frequent tactic is to work with Base62 encoding (which takes advantage of sixty two characters: 0-9, A-Z, as well as a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ds for the entry from the databases. This technique makes certain that the brief URL is as brief as possible.
Random String Generation: An additional strategy is always to deliver a random string of a fixed length (e.g., 6 figures) and Examine if it’s by now in use from the databases. If not, it’s assigned on the very long URL.
4. Database Management
The database schema for the URL shortener will likely be straightforward, with two Principal f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Long URL: The initial URL that should be shortened.
Quick URL/Slug: The small version on the URL, often saved as a unique string.
Together with these, you might like to store metadata such as the generation date, expiration date, and the quantity of moments the shorter URL is accessed.

five. Managing Redirection
Redirection is a vital Component of the URL shortener's Procedure. Whenever a consumer clicks on a short URL, the assistance needs to rapidly retrieve the initial URL with the databases and redirect the person using an HTTP 301 (long term redirect) or 302 (momentary redirect) position code.

Overall performance is essential listed here, as the process must be almost instantaneous. Approaches like database indexing and caching (e.g., employing Redis or Memcached) may be utilized to hurry up the retrieval procedure.

six. Stability Factors
Protection is a significant problem in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ener can be abused to spread malicious back links. Utilizing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-celebration protection products and services to check URLs just before shortening them can mitigate this chance.
Spam Avoidance: Level limiting and CAPTCHA can stop abuse by spammers looking to crank out thousands of brief UR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to manage many URLs and redirect requests. This demands a scalable architecture, maybe involving load balancers, dispersed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ute traffic across multiple servers to handle high hundreds.
Dispersed Databases: Use databases which can sc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Different fears like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inctive products and services to further improve scalability and maintainability.
eight. Analytics
URL shorteners usually offer analytics to track how frequently a brief URL is clicked, in which the site visitors is coming from, along with other helpful metrics. This requires logging Each individual red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
